Transaction 2f64c65c418629c0ed9c416645c62f53860ffb2143a91bbeb0e910eda36b5593
1 Input
1 Output
-
2f64c65c418629c0ed9c416645c62f53860ffb2143a91bbeb0e910eda36b5593:0
- value
- 56065447
- script pubkey
- OP_0 OP_PUSHBYTES_32 64d9dd67f43ebc3dbc5d3b62a7bd5efad23b0eae72980d29a1a30878d1dfe8d6
- address
- bc1qvnva6el5867rm0za8d320027ltfrkr4ww2vq62dp5vy835wlartqnhqpm4